What allowed the land bridge over what is now the Bering Strait to form?

Respuesta :

lrathburn
lrathburn lrathburn
  • 15-02-2015
The land bridge over the Bering Strait was able to form due to low sea levels and an accumulation of ice buildup on the continents.
